-- Ugh-ms, -- Ruven was offered some kind of paper with writing on it, but, faced with a wall of incomprehension, the innkeeper nodded understandingly and began to monotonously list: light beer -- three coppers, dark beer -- five coppers, strong ale also five, mead -- seven coppers, Fendarian red wine -- one silver and five coppers, Divef red or white wine -- two silvers, Turan elite red wine -- seven silvers. That's for drinking. Green soup -- three coppers, beef soup -- five coppers, roasted chicken -- five coppers, game -- one silver and five coppers, pies with offal and herbs -- four coppers each. If with friends -- you can slaughter a pig and do many other things. Accommodation is four silvers per day, if for a week -- only 20 silvers.
Having listened to the menu, Ruven noted that even foreign wine was served here. You won't find that in every tavern. It's a bit expensive, though, not for ordinary people... And the rich selection of food also pleased him; he wouldn't have to snack on moldy bread here.
Ordering a dark beer and roasted chicken for himself, he found a free place and began to eat leisurely, intending to stay here until noon.

After noon...

Gathering his thoughts, Ruven got up from the bench. The crowd was dispersing, and it was time for him to go too.
Passing by a small group of listeners to a preacher, who was loudly speaking about human vices and the blessings of the Almighty, he glanced at the speaker for a moment, as if considering whether to stop and listen.
But saving his soul could wait, and now was the time to learn more about the tournament and the citadel. So, without lingering any longer, he left the square and headed there.
